A new report from the McKinsey Global Institute provides a nuanced perspective on artificial intelligence's impact on employment, challenging alarmist predictions of widespread job displacement. While acknowledging that current AI tools could technically handle approximately 57% of workplace tasks, the researchers emphasize this represents technical potential rather than probable implementation. The distinction is crucial for understanding how AI will actually integrate into labor markets.
The report positions AI primarily as a force multiplier that enhances human productivity rather than replacing workers entirely. This analysis matters because it shifts the conversation from job elimination to job transformation. While certain tasks within occupations may become automated, complete role replacement remains unlikely in most cases. The research suggests workers will increasingly collaborate with AI systems, requiring adaptation and skill development rather than facing outright displacement. This has significant implications for education systems, workforce training programs, and corporate human resources strategies.
The practical implementation barriers to full automation are substantial, including technical limitations, integration costs, regulatory considerations, and organizational resistance to change. These factors will likely slow AI adoption compared to theoretical capabilities, giving labor markets time to adjust. The transition period allows for policy interventions and retraining initiatives that can mitigate disruption.
For industries and individual workers, the report's findings suggest focusing on developing uniquely human skills that complement AI capabilities rather than competing directly with automation. Critical thinking, creativity, emotional intelligence, and complex problem-solving are areas where human workers maintain significant advantages. The workforce evolution will likely involve shifting toward these higher-value activities while AI handles more routine tasks.
The broader economic implications include potential productivity gains that could stimulate growth rather than contraction. If implemented thoughtfully, AI augmentation could create new roles and industries while making existing work more meaningful and less repetitive. However, this positive outcome depends on proactive management of the transition through thoughtful policy and corporate responsibility.
